How does surface treatment of a Basket Mould affect part release and durability during repeated production sequences?
Coatings and texturing methods applied to cavity walls create interfaces that facilitate separation between solidified plastic and mold surfaces after cooling phases. Polished finishes reduce adhesion tendencies allowing ejected parts to exit without distortion or sticking that interrupts cycle timing. Textured patterns sometimes incorporated in specific zones provide controlled grip during filling stages yet permit clean release once pressure releases. These modifications establish balanced conditions that minimize defects while preserving structural details in final products.
Hardness enhancement through nitriding or similar processes strengthens mold surfaces against wear from abrasive fillers present in certain resin formulations. Such treatments form protective layers that resist scratching and maintain dimensional accuracy across thousands of cycles. Corrosion resistance improves in environments where humidity or aggressive cleaning agents come into contact with the mold during routine care. The resulting stability supports consistent part quality throughout extended manufacturing campaigns without frequent interventions.
Thermal conductivity considerations guide selection of treatment layers since even heat distribution across mold faces prevents warping or localized stress points during temperature fluctuations. Uniform cooling patterns emerge from properly prepared surfaces leading to reduced cycle variations and improved dimensional stability in molded baskets. Material flow characteristics benefit from optimized surfaces that reduce flow lines and surface imperfections visible on finished goods. Production teams observe that attention to these elements contributes to overall process reliability.
Chemical compatibility between treatment compounds and processed polymers prevents degradation that could compromise mold integrity over time. Specialized formulations create barriers against residue buildup that might otherwise require aggressive removal methods affecting surface integrity. Regular evaluation of treated areas during maintenance windows identifies early signs of change allowing timely refreshment before performance declines.
